Anushasana Parva 73.33

Rahular Itihasa / M. N. Dutt · Anushasana Parva Chapter 73 · Verse 33

mahabharataved-vyasanushasana-parva

Sanskrit Original

अन्तर्ज्ञाताः सक्रयज्ञानलब्धाः प्राणैः क्रीतास्तेजसा यौतकाश। कृच्छ्रोत्सृष्टाः पोषणाभ्यागताश्च द्वारैरेतैर्गोविशेषः प्रशस्ताः॥

🤖 AI GeneratedAI Generated

Those kine, O Shakra, whose dispositions are well known, which have been won as honoraria for knowledge, or which have been bought in exchange for other animals (such as goats, sheep, etc.), or which have been got by prowess of arms, obtained marriagedower, or which have been acquired by being rescued from situations of danger, or which, their poor owners, being unable to maintain them, have been made over by careful keep, in one's house with the wish of remaining , there, are, for such reasons, considered as proper objects of gift.
